Clean up silly automatic-CRL-and-MFT-regeneration-except-when-its-not
hacks: in practice, we always bypassed it (except when we forgot...).
Make sure we revoke and withdraw the old certs and objects for ROAs
and Ghostbusters rather than the new ones during forced reissue.
